What Aqua Voice Is Designed For

Aqua Voice is built primarily around real-time dictation. Its core function is converting spoken input into clean text as quickly as possible. Key areas of focus include transcription speed, awareness of on-screen context, custom dictionaries for technical terms, and tone adjustments based on application context.

These features make Aqua Voice appealing to developers, technical writers, and users experimenting with voice-driven workflows such as vibe coding. The tool remains centered on transcription as its primary output.

Limits of Transcription-First Tools

Transcription alone addresses only one part of writing. Most writing workflows include several stages, such as developing ideas, drafting text, revising structure, and editing for clarity and tone. When a tool focuses only on transcription, users often need to spend additional time editing and restructuring the output.

As dictation speed increases, the need for cleanup can also increase, especially for long-form writing, academic work, or creative drafts. This is where broader voice-based writing systems become more useful.

Listening as Part of the Editing Process

A key difference between Speechify and transcription-focused tools is the ability to listen back to written text. After dictating, users can hear their writing using Speechify’s text-to-speech voices.

Listening helps surface issues that are often missed during silent reading, such as unclear phrasing, repetition, missing transitions, or awkward sentence flow. For many writers, listening is one of the fastest ways to revise a draft.
